Body tentatively ID'd as Florida girl

ORANGE PARK, Fla., Oct. 22 (UPI) -- Authorities say they have tentatively identified a body found in a Georgia landfill as that of missing Florida girl Somer Thompson.

Clay County Sheriff Rick Besler told the (Jacksonville) Florida Times-Union that an autopsy would be performed Thursday to confirm the identity and try to determine the cause of death.

Remains believed to be those of the 7-year-old Orange Park, Fla., child were found in a Georgia landfill this week by deputies who followed the trucks that haul trash out of Orange Park.

Somer disappeared Monday while walking home from school. Deputies have admitted they have had few solid leads into her disappearance. Her mother identified clothing and a birthmark on the remains, ABC News said.

The Times-Union said around 200 neighbors and other supporters from the area gathered outside the girl's home Wednesday night while another 100 or so prayed at a nearby church.
